Job description

Eligible for a hybrid work schedule split between home & office.

You may know us for our huge menu of delicious food…and for being recognized by Fortune Magazine as one of the “100 Best Companies to Work For®” since 2014! But did you know, that our Staff Relations team plays a crucial role in creating a positive and dynamic workplace environment across all of our concepts?

Working closely with the Staff Relations Manager and restaurant operators, the Staff Relations Specialist addresses important staff and manager concerns, including harassment, discrimination, and other workplace issues. Their responsibilities include conducting timely and thorough investigations, supporting operations in delivering disciplinary notices, and recommending terminations in collaboration with the Staff Relations Manager. Additionally, the Staff Relations Specialist interprets and applies company policies, provides guidance on disciplinary actions, ensures compliance with employment laws, and consistently upholds and promotes our company culture and brand values.

About the Company:

Named to FORTUNE Magazine’s “100 Best Companies to Work For®” list every year since 2014, The Cheesecake Factory Incorporated is a leader in experiential dining. We are culinary-forward and relentlessly focused on hospitality. Delicious, memorable experiences created by passionate people—this defines who we are and where we are going.

We currently own and operate over 370 restaurants throughout the United States and Canada under brands including The Cheesecake Factory®, North Italia®, Flower Child® and a collection of other FRC brands. Internationally, 35 The Cheesecake Factory® restaurants operate under licensing agreements. Our bakery division operates two facilities that produce quality cheesecakes and other baked products for our restaurants, international licensees and third-party bakery customers.
